摘要
简述了牵引变电所常用的两相-三相逆Scott变压器与纯单相所用变压器的谐波传递特性,通过对比分析常用的单调谐滤波器与二阶高通滤波器的原理特性,制定了采用二阶高通滤波器应用于所用变低压侧的谐波治理方案,并研制出谐波抑制装置,通过现场实测数据分析验证了该谐波治理方案的有效性。
The paper illustrates the characteristics of harmonic transmission of two phase-three phase inverse Scott transformer and pure single phase auxiliary transformer employed in traction substation,establishes the scheme for treatment of harmonics at low voltage side of auxiliary transformer by application of second-order high-pass filter on the basis of comparison and analysis of principles and characteristics of commonly used single tuned filter and second-order high-pass filter,by which the devices for suppression of harmonics are developed,and the effectiveness of the scheme for treating of harmonics is verified after analyzing of tested data at site.
